Export into Excel by using macro but number format different

Hi All,

I try to export the straight table with caption into Excel by using macro but it does not export the format of the amount even I have do the number format setting.

For example,

The amount in straight table with the format (#,##0.00 ) is 1,000.00.

After I use the macro to export it to excel, the amount is 1000 without the number format.

The attached file is the sample QlikView document and the following is my macro script:

---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Sub ExcelExpwCaption

     'Create the Excel spreadsheet

     Set excelFile = CreateObject("Excel.Application")

     excelFile.Visible = true

 

      'Create the WorkBook

     Set curWorkBook = excelFile.WorkBooks.Add

     'Create the Sheet

     Set curSheet = curWorkBook.WorkSheets(1)

    'Get the chart we want to export

     Set tableToExport = ActiveDocument.GetSheetObject("CH01")

     Set chartProperties = tableToExport.GetProperties

     tableToExport.CopyTableToClipboard true

     'Get the caption

     chartCaption = tableToExport.GetCaption.Name.v

     'MsgBox chartCaption

     'Set the first cell with the caption

     curSheet.Range("A1") = chartCaption

     'Paste the rest of the chart

     curSheet.Paste curSheet.Range("A2")

     excelFile.Visible = true

     'Cleanup

     Set curWorkBook = nothing

     Set excelFile = nothing

End Sub

---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Hi,

Try adding this code in Maco after   "curSheet.Paste curSheet.Range("A2")"

     'Specify the Range to Format the data

     curSheet.Range("C2:C60").NumberFormat = "#,##0.00;[Red]#,##0.00"
